Output f89f5e1db3aa58e4d7d0d5444f2cfdeb0f0b257f27d8a8bce44dd500bc3900e5:13

value
15862536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85287284627ea599a17e546a244fe579fae8726 OP_EQUAL
address
3MQpk83JqAcd6tVuPYeUiuBCMohW9WHkQK
transaction
f89f5e1db3aa58e4d7d0d5444f2cfdeb0f0b257f27d8a8bce44dd500bc3900e5
spent
true